Assumption of the Virgin (small version) is a work by Italian artist Corrado Giaquinto (1703 - 1766). It's one figure and tableau oil on canvas painting created in 1739. The painting is privately owned and may not be always open to the public. Corrado Giaquinto made most paintings about figure and tableau and portrait.
